Intrail-Muros is a 12 km night urban trail inside the fortified Intra-Muros quarter of Saint-Malo, on Brittany’s coast. It is run in February, in cold winter conditions, with starts and finishes based at Saint-Malo Le Naye Salle omnisport. The event has been held in Saint-Malo since 2015 and now draws more than 5,000 runners across its formats. The individual race has no official timing, so it leans more toward shared night running than a pure chase for splits.
The route sends runners through the streets of the old walled city and nearby areas, using Saint-Malo’s Corsair City setting as part of the experience. There is an individual entry capped at 2,850 runners, plus a company challenge for teams of four to six, with space for 400 teams. Runners must be at least 16, carry required gear, and get their only official aid station at the finish. The race is pitched as festive as well as nocturnal, and past editions have filled the old city with thousands of headlamps and local support after dark.
